Announcing our 2018 Painting Competition Winners!

By David

Our judges had their work cut out for them scoring the amazing finalists in our 2018 Tabletop Gaming Painting Competition.

Now it's time to see who our well deserved winners are, as well as to check out the runner ups…

Single Figure Winner: Robert Sakaluk

Firstly we have to apologise to Robert for almost missing this entry in the judging process, which would have been a huge shame as it took out the category! Robert's Ork Warboss is a fantastic example of the use of colour to catch the eye and draw interest to the different parts of the model.

The weathering is extremely well down and consistent and the basing is one of the best in the entire competition, adding extra height and multiple layers of detail but not distracting from the piece overall.

Runners Up: Alex Murray and Richard IK Brunnell

Close behind were Alex's Ork prospector and Richard's Skaven gutter runner. Both of these pieces showed great technical prowess in the blending and highlighting, awesome weathering and brilliant uses of texture to show differences in materials.

Vehicle Winner: Olly Paun

Olly's Eldar fire prism is a brilliant example of a more stylised paint job, incorporating vibrant colours, well executed object sourced lighting and extremely smooth blending in the blues of the primary colour.

Details such as the gems and weapons have been picked out nicely and the decals applied perfectly.

Runner Up: Thomas Miller

In contrast, Thomas' airspeeder was an excellent example of a more realistic and weathered approach and demonstrated what can be done to elevate a more basic model to new heights. The chipping and fading on the markings is very well done, as is the motion streaking weathering on the panels. All the judges also loved the painted effect on the canopy glass.

Infantry Squad Winner: James Lynch

Shadespire teams and non-metallic metals were both very popular in the squad category but James' entry simply knocked it out of the park. The NMM is perfectly executed in both the gold and steel and the colour blending and weathering is extremely well done as well.

Runner Up: Robert Curry

The judge's highlight of Robert's entry were the helmet visors, which were beautifully rendered and immediately caught the eye. The blending and highlighting on the cloaks and uniforms was very well executed and the metallics well done. The mud splashed on the cloaks and boots tied everything together nicely.

Single Monster: Ben Hetherington

This category was the closet fought, but Ben's Magnus the Red took it out with some brilliant basing and water effects, smooth blending and great use of colour.

Runner Up: Olly Paun

Both of Olly's finalist entries came in as the runners up, with very smooth blending and great base work.

Overall Winner & Champion Golden Brush Recipient: James Lynch

Congratulations to James Lynch for securing the overall victory in the 2018 Painting Competition and becoming the 17th recipient world-wide of a limited edition Champion Golden Brush from The Army Painter.
